Honest, sincere, personal prayer in those quiet moments opens the window to revelation from our Heavenly Father. We hear him. He speaks to us I’ve found in my own life when a loved one or a friend suggests things I need to change even if they’re true. The natural man inside of me sometimes pops up and says, You’re not seeing it from my point of view. Or who are you to judge?

Or I may even think maybe you should work on yourself. However, when I’m kneeling, humbly before my Heavenly Father and asking in the depth of sincerity, Father, what do I need to change? Where do I need to repent? Where am I lacking? A calm feeling comes over me and at the appropriate time I hear Him and his truth.

His eternal truth penetrates my heart. Honest, sincere, personal prayer in those quiet moments opens the window to revelation from our Heavenly Father. We hear him. He speaks to us, trying to listen to the quiet impressions of the Spirit and promising my Heavenly Father that I will be more attentive to those things where I can improve. Seems to me to bring a greater ability for me to hear him.

Real change rarely happens in a day. I know it doesn’t for me, but with time we become more and more than we were as we hear him and act on the spiritual direction we receive from him. He showers his Spirit and his approval upon us. There’s nothing better than that feeling his approval. Feeling His Spirit.

The Holy Ghost confirms our Heavenly Father’s love for us. And I know in my case he assures me that even these small steps of progress are helping me to come closer to him.
